Simplifying 8 + 11x = 77 + x Solving 8 + 11x = 77 + x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-1x' to each side of the equation. 8 + 11x + -1x = 77 + x + -1x Combine like terms: 11x + -1x = 10x 8 + 10x = 77 + x + -1x Combine like terms: x + -1x = 0 8 + 10x = 77 + 0 8 + 10x = 77 Add '-8' to each side of the equation. 8 + -8 + 10x = 77 + -8 Combine like terms: 8 + -8 = 0 0 + 10x = 77 + -8 10x = 77 + -8 Combine like terms: 77 + -8 = 69 10x = 69 Divide each side by '10'. x = 6.9 Simplifying x = 6.9
